FDA Publishes Its Draft Strategy Document on Innovative Manufacturing Technologies

FDA Law

This FR Notice and draft strategy document are part of FDA’s commitment under the Prescription Drug User Fee Act (PDUFA) Reauthorization Performance Goals and Procedures for Fiscal Years 2023-2027 (PDUFA VII), wherein FDA committed to advance the use and implementation of innovative manufacturing.
